Scope

Description

The Natural History Museum requires a Lead Architect, with Principal Designer (BSA) and Sustainability Consultancy services for RIBA Stages 2-7 of the Collections Store Refurbishments Project.

The Collections Store Refurbishments project will deliver the rehousing of five specimen collections plus Library and Archive material across nine spaces at South Kensington. The appointed supplier will form part of the consultant team supporting the design and implementation of this project through RIBA Stages 2-7. This role will contribute directly to the the Refurbishments project, which supports the Museum's Strategy to 2031 and the NHM Unlocked Programme.
